Machine learning system design round is increasingly becoming one of the rounds of assessment at top FAANG companies for ML engineers. The caveat is that ML System design interviews are still not formalised or haven’t become standardised across the industry. This is both a good thing and a bad thing. It’s a good thing because, as a candidate if you are prepared well, you can really shine through this round compared to other candidates. It’s a bad thing because, depending on the company and the interviewer this round can be a hit or miss.

ML System design interviews are quite crucial at calibrating your actual IC level.

Most ML System design interview books in the market don’t give a complete picture of how a candidate should approach this round.


The industrial standards are still being set and from my perspective, books on ML System design interviews (Alex Xu, Khang Pham, Master ML) still don’t precisely capture expectations from interviewers especially from FAANG companies where building production grade ML systems processing requests for Billions of users over millions of entities (Think ads ranking) requires a very niche skill set of ML that overlaps ever so lightly with traditional Machine learning. So, if you are a candidate in the Job market, do not go completely by what you study from these books. My main pet peeves about the books are : Books seem to cater both to ML Modeling engineers as well ML Infra engineers with Khang Pham’s book more leaning towards Infra engineers.

Here’s how an L6 & above engineer might answer the question

L6 engineers typically are tech lead for the entire domain and have cross-org impact. At bigger companies like Meta, 3–4 L6 folks lead the CTR ads prediction for a particular surface (marketplace/IG), 3–4 L6 folks lead the notifications ML system for say IG Story etc. At smaller startups like Roblox/Instacart/Doordash — these are engineers who would build the entire building block.
